It can fit occasionally when the overall diet is centered on vegetables, fruit, legumes, and minimally processed foods. Because it is ultra-processed, it is best not to make it a regular foundation of meals.
Choose water or an unsweetened drink and a side salad instead of fries and sugary drinks. Building the rest of the day around vegetables and higher-fibre foods can also help balance the meal.
A burger eaten immediately before exercise may feel heavy and can cause stomach discomfort for some people. If you choose it, having it a few hours before training and keeping the portion comfortable is usually more practical.
Its protein can contribute to recovery, but it is not an ideal stand-alone post-workout meal. Pairing it with water, vegetables, and less processed carbohydrate choices makes the meal more balanced.
Eating it at night is not inherently harmful; overall eating habits and portion size matter more. However, eating close to bedtime may worsen indigestion or reflux in people who are prone to those symptoms.
Refrigerate leftovers within two hours, or sooner in very hot conditions. Keep them covered, eat them within a few days, and reheat thoroughly until hot throughout.
Yes, it can be frozen while still fresh, although the bun may become softer after thawing. For better texture, remove fresh salad ingredients and sauces before freezing when possible.
It is not suitable for people with coeliac disease or a wheat allergy because it contains gluten. Sesame and mustard can also trigger allergic reactions, so people with serious allergies should check the restaurant's current allergen information and cross-contact guidance.
Yes. A salad can add volume and plant variety to the meal, while skipping fries and limiting creamy sauces can make the meal feel less heavy.
Not always, because the outcome depends on the meat, bun, cheese, sauces, and portion size. Homemade burgers do make it easier to control ingredients and salt, while a McDonald's burger is ultra-processed and best eaten less often.
